Gethsemane International began in 2003 with the mission to "Raise Christian Men and Women Around the World" by following the Biblical model of family to create holistic healing for orphans. Our offices are headquartered in Knoxville, TN while our children's homes and Christian school are in Kenya, Africa. |

IT Manager
|
Location: Kenya, Africa Type: Full-Time Compensation: Missionary Support, raised by applicant
|
The
successful applicant will manage the organization's technology, including
school and office computers, ensuring the best condition of the hardware and
software in Kenya. Provide tech support as needed for staff, and possibly teach
computer training classes at Gethsemane International School (GIS).
|
Duties
& Responsibilities: Manage upkeep of Gethsemane office and school
hardware and software Maintain the best possible condition of the
hardware and software Provide tech support to staff and personnel as
needed Instruct computer class at GIS Report to Gethsemane's Director of Operations
|
Skills& Specifications:
Passion to serve Christ and others Ability to travel Strong understanding of Gethsemane's mission, message, and programs Strong understanding of technology and computer mechanics Strong logic and problem solving ability Proven technological experience Must be trustworthy with a high level of professional integrity Effective verbal and written communication skills Working kn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Power Point, Publisher, Outlook) An attitude which is described in Philippians 2:3-8
|
Education& Qualifications: College Education with a 4-year degree, preferred Working experience in IT Management, a plus
